The special representative of the U.N. secretary general on sexual violence in conflict says increases in military spending worldwide is leading to more conflicts in the world with conflicts in Sudan and the Democratic Republic of Congo some of the worst for women and children - needing billions of dollars. As Columbus Mavhunga reports, humanitarian organizations are looking for non-traditional funders such as Saudi Arabia to come in and ease the pain of those in conflict areas

The Government has hinted it wants to increase military spending, as geopolitical escalations taking place off the coast prompt concern. Three Chinese Navy ships have been conducting live fire rounds in the Tasman Sea in recent days - and details are coming to light of its new deal with the Cook Islands. Former Defence Minister Andrew Little says China's economy has grown - along with the size of its military. "We need to make sure that our equipment is modern, up to spec, and works with our defence partners - whether it's Australia, the UK or the US or whoever." U.S. Global Investors CEO Frank Holmes joined Steve Darling from Proactive to announce the launch of the company's first actively managed exchange-traded fund , the U.S. Global Technology and Aerospace & Defence ETF, trading under the symbol "WAR" on the New York Stock Exchange. This launch marks a significant milestone, building on the success of the company's flagship U.S. Global Jets ETF, which has exceeded $1 billion in assets under management. The WAR ETF aims to capitalize on the increasing global demand for advanced defence and protection technologies, providing investors with exposure to sectors such as semiconductors, artificial intelligence, data centers, cybersecurity, aerospace, and electronic warfare. Designed to address modern challenges and geopolitical risks, the WAR ETF applies a smart beta 2.0 investment strategy that integrates quantitative and fundamental analysis to identify opportunities for long-term growth while mitigating risk. Holmes highlighted the growing urgency for defense-related investments, citing that global military expenditures reached a record-breaking $2.4 trillion in 2023, following nine consecutive years of growth. He emphasized that this trend is particularly evident in Europe, where EU member states collectively plan to spend €326 billion on aerospace and defence this year—an unprecedented 1.9% of the bloc's GDP. Most people feel that peacebuilding – resolving conflicts and decreasing violence – is a positive thing. But as we've said many times on this podcast, peacebuilding is virtually invisible in the world. Today's guest, veteran mediator and peacebuilder Mark Gerzon, says to strengthen peace and reconciliation efforts, we need to make peacebuilding mainstream. And to do that, the reasons behind the practice need to be practical and more accessible to both the public and to donors. He says the messaging we've been using for years, grounded in a moral imperative for peace, isn't working. And today, he's working in the United States to train leaders to work across the partisan divide. Gerzon has served as advisor to the UN Development Program and multinational corporations. He is president of the Mediators Foundation, an incubator for social action projects that bridge divides around the world, and has authored several books on the topic of polarization and reconciliation. All NATO members are required to spend the equivalent of 2% of GDP on their military, and Canada has always fallen short of that benchmark. But now, more frequent domestic crises, mounting geopolitical turmoil, and harsh rhetoric from south of the border, may mean that it's time to put up or shut up when it comes to military spending. So where do the biggest gaps in our capabilities exist? How difficult will it be to remedy them? And what sort of military do we as Canadians actually want? Each year at tax time, the National Priorities Project at the Institute for Policy Studies produces a tax receipt that shows where your 2023 income taxes went. The average American paid more than $5100 in taxes to support the military compared to $346 for schools, $516 for food stamps, and $10.84 for energy efficiency and renewable energy programs to combat climate change.
